Dol de Bretagne

The cathedral in Dol, a gem of religious architecture, stands on the edge of marshland. It is just one of the reminders of Dol’s outstanding history.

Dol de Bretagne became one of Brittany’s first bishoprics in the 6th century. King Nominoë I of Brittany was crowned here in 848 A.D.

 

 

The mediaeval town has one of Brittany’s oldest houses, the "Maison des Petits Palets". It is steeped in memories of the Vikings who invaded the region many long years ago.
